Understanding Sustainable Supply Chain Management

Sustainable supply chain management is about running a supply chain in a way that protects the environment and conserves resources. This means working with eco-friendly suppliers, optimizing processes to reduce waste, and making resource-efficient choices. At its core, it’s a strategy for businesses that want to thrive while supporting the planet.

Benefits of Sustainable Supply Chains

Implementing sustainable practices within the supply chain isn’t just good for the environment; it’s also smart for business. Here are some of the top perks:

  • Cost Savings: Sustainable practices can reduce energy use, minimize waste, and lower material costs. Over a period of time, these savings can greatly impact a company’s bottom line.

  • Improved Brand Image: Modern consumers value eco-friendly brands. By adopting sustainable practices, businesses can attract loyal customers and enhance their public image.

  • Compliance with Regulations: As governments enforce stricter environmental laws, sustainable practices help companies avoid penalties and stay compliant.
